If you have a package of labels with a specific product number, you can quickly open a matching label template to create your labels.

  1. Start Microsoft Publisher.

  2. Click File > New > Built-in > Labels.

  3. Scroll down until you see the name of the manufacturer of your label product, such as Avery, HERMA, or Printec.

  4. Click the manufacturer name.

  5. Find the product number that matches your specific label product, and then click the corresponding design. The layout for that label is displayed above the Customize task pane.

    Note: If you don't see the number that you want in the list, check the information that came with your product. There may be other, equivalent product numbers available in Microsoft Office Publisher. For example, to print to Avery 8763, you can select Avery 5163 or 8163.

    If you can't find a matching or equivalent product number, look for a label template that is close in size to the labels that you purchased, and then change the page size after you create the publication.

  6. In the Customize task pane, make any changes that you want to the color scheme, font scheme, or business information.

  7. Click Create.
